Try very hard to make your Facebook page more unique and memorable than others. Use many colors and images relating to your product. Facebook users usually respond better to these pages compared to plain ones.

TIP! Having a contest is a good way to make more people pay attention to your Facebook page, so be sure you use this to your advantage. Offers can include discounts and prizes for users “liking” your page.

Any company which only deals with a customer once in a while, such as a car dealer or a real estate agent, does NOT need a Facebook business page. Customers are only going to be there sporadically, and are unlikely to be interested in daily posts. Try getting into Facebook ads that are targeted instead.

Be sure that you’re making posts that have value. Link to great deals, new product information or the latest cutting edge updates to give your fans something in return for the time they spend on your page. Don’t go for the hard sell in your postings or your clients will not enjoy reading your posts, particularly when it appears too regularly in their feed.

Give your audience spots to sign up on the Facebook page. Offer them something of value when they register so that people will be more likely to do so. Try having a contest from time to time or give them a way to get signed up for special offers from you.

TIP! Any online content that you publish should link to your Facebook page. For example, link a summary of your blog onto Facebook if you have one.

Facebook isn’t necessarily the best choice for all companies. This network has lots of fans, but certain age categories and other demographics like others better. If you have a specific audience in mind, take the time to see which social media sites they frequent the most.

One way to make visitors turn into followers is to make sure you hide certain content from people that aren’t fans. Casual visitors will turn into followers in order to gain access to the fans-only content. Don’t put too much of your page behind barriers, though, or it’ll get hard to draw anybody to it through SEO and other marketing methods.
